  2. I would suggest fleshing out the world and figuring out what kind of game it is. What style of game play do you want? Deck building? board conquer? A unique play style is harder to develop than a clone. Something to keep in mind at all times: balance and multiple paths to victory. I feel like those two things make or break games. I've played games that only last two rounds because of some exploit. Not very fun. To your game, are you thinking co-op or competitive? Are the players students trying to become mages or maybe they're trying to use their basic magic skills to overcome problems (a la Harry Potter, the early years)? A concept that appeals to you is, I think, the first step.
